Warning Signs You Need Hardwood Floor Water Extraction

Ignoring warning signs can lead to costly repairs and even safety hazards. Keep an eye out for these common signs that show you need hardwood floor water extraction: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ong musty odors can show the presence of mold or mildew, which can be hazardous to your health. If you notice persistent odors, it’s essential to address the issue quickly.

Water Stains or Warping

Water stains or warping on your hardwood floors can be a sign of more extensive damage. If you notice these signs, don’t hesitate to contact our team for help.

Buckling or Cupping

Buckling or cupping of your hardwood floors can show that the wood has become too wet. If you notice these signs,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Mold or Mildew Growth

Mold or mildew growth on your hardwood floors can be hazardous to your health. If you notice any signs of mold or mildew, contact our team immediately.

Water Spots or Rings

Water spots or rings on your hardwood floors can be a sign of water damage. If you notice these signs,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Uneven or Spongy Floors

Uneven or spongy floors can show that the wood has become damaged. If you notice these signs, don’t hesitate to contact our team for help.

Hardwood Floor Water Extraction v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water spill on a single hardwood floor plank Yes No You can clean up the spill yourself and replace the affected plank if needed.
Large water spill on multiple hardwood floor planks No Yes A large spill needs professional equipment and expertise to extract water and dry the affected area.
Water damage to a hardwood floor in a crawl space No Yes Crawl spaces are difficult to access and need specialized equipment to dry and clean.
Musty odors on a hardwood floor No Yes Musty odors can show mold or mildew growth, which needs professional cleaning and disinfecting.
Water spots or rings on a hardwood floor No Yes Water spots or rings can be a sign of water damage, and professional attention is necessary to prevent further damage.

Hardwood Floor Water Extraction Cost in Blue Mound, TX

The cost of hardwood floor water extraction in Blue Mound, TX varies depending on the severity and size of the affected area. Our team provides free estimates to help you understand the costs involved. Keep in mind that prices may be affected by local conditions, such as the type of hardwood floor and the extent of the damage.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and drying $500 – $2,500 The size of the affected area and the type of equipment needed
Sanitizing and disinfecting $100 – $500 The extent of mold or mildew growth and the type of cleaning products used
Restoration and repair $1,000 – $5,000 The type of hardwood floor and the extent of the damage
Equipment rental or buy $50 – $500 The type and quality of equipment needed

Common Questions About Hardwood Floor Water Extraction

Q: How long does hardwood floor water extraction take?

A: The duration of hardwood floor water extraction varies depending on the severity and size of the affected area. Our team typically completes the process within 3-5 days, but it may take longer in complex cases. We work closely with you to ensure that your home is restored to its original condition as quickly as possible.

Q: Is hardwood floor water extraction covered by insurance?

A: Yes, hardwood floor water extraction is typically covered by insurance if it’s caused by a sudden and accidental event, such as a burst pipe or natural disaster. Our team works closely with insurance companies to ensure a smooth claims process and helps you navigate the process from start to finish.

Q: Can I fix hardwood floor water damage myself?

A: While it may be possible to fix minor water damage yourself, it’s generally not recommended. Hardwood floor water extraction needs spec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age and ensure a thorough drying process. Our team has the experience and knowledge to handle even the most complex cases.

Q: How do I prevent hardwood floor water damage?

A: To prevent hardwood floor water damage, it’s essential to ensure that your home’s plumbing system is properly maintained and that there are no signs of water leaks or damage. Regular inspections can help identify potential issues before they become major problems.

Q: What equipment is used in hardwood floor water extraction?

A: Our team uses industrial-grade equipment, including wet vacuums, dehumidifiers, and fans, to extract water and dry hardwood floors. We also use specialized cleaning products to sanitize and disinfect the affected area.
